Specific occasions modify the impact of a Will without an individual needing to make any kind of real modification to the document. If an individual is wed, makes a Will naming a spouse a beneficiary or Administrator, and subsequently separations that partner, the conditions covering the spouse are to be checked out as though the partner had actually pre-deceased the manufacturer. Life insurance policy that is not payable to the estate of the decedent passes according to the agreement in between the insurance company and the decedent, that is, to the called recipient.

What makes a will void UK?

Factors for an invalid will

It hasn't been signed effectively. It''s been destroyed or changed. The person who made the will (known as the '' testator'') was not of sound mind at the time of writing their will. The testator was placed under pressure.
